feat: FRAME umbrella crate. (#1337)
### Original PR https://github.com/paritytech/substrate/pull/14137 This PR brings in the first version of the "_`frame` umbrella crate_". This crate is intended to serve two purposes: 1. documentation 2. easier development with frame. Ideally, we want most users to be able to build a frame-based pallet and runtime using just `frame` (plus `scale-codec` and `scale-info`). The crate is not finalized and is not yet intended for external use. Therefore, the version is set to `0.0.1-dev`, this PR is `silent`, and the entire crate is hidden behind the `experimental` flag. The main intention in merging it early on is to be able to iterate on it in the rest of [`developer-hub`](https://github.com/paritytech/polkadot-sdk-docs/) efforts.
